IT Hardware Market Analysis
The IT Hardware Market size is estimated at USD 130.86 billion in 2024, and is expected to reach USD 191.03 billion by 2029, growing at a CAGR of 7.86% during the forecast period (2024-2029).
The IT hardware market refers to the global industry encompassing the production, distribution, and sale of computer hardware components and devices. IT hardware includes a wide range of products, such as personal computers, laptops, servers, storage devices, networking equipment, peripherals (such as keyboards and printers), and other electronic devices used for computing.
- Laptops and tablets have gained popularity due to their mobility and versatility. These devices are widely used for work, education, entertainment, and personal use. Manufacturers continually introduce new models with improved features like faster processors, better displays, longer battery life, and enhanced connectivity options.
- The rapid growth of the IT industry has been a significant driver for the IT hardware market. IT is crucial in various sectors, including business, healthcare, education, finance, entertainment, and government. As the industry continues to expand and evolve, the demand for IT hardware increases correspondingly.
- The increasing digitization of the public sector is a significant driver for the IT hardware market. Governments worldwide recognize the benefits of digital technologies and are implementing various initiatives to enhance their service delivery, improve efficiency, and provide better citizen-centric solutions.
- The rising concern regarding e-waste poses a restraint on the IT hardware market. E-waste refers to electronic waste generated from discarded or obsolete electronic devices, including IT hardware components. As technology evolves rapidly, the lifespan of IT hardware devices has become shorter, leading to a significant increase in e-waste volumes.
- The COVID-19 pandemic forced many organizations and educational institutions to adopt remote work and distance learning models. This led to a surge in demand for IT hardware devices like laptops, desktops, webcams, and accessories as individuals and businesses needed to equip themselves for remote work and learning environments.

IT Hardware Market Size Summary
The IT hardware market, which includes products such as personal computers, laptops, servers, storage devices, networking equipment, and peripherals, is experiencing significant growth. This growth is driven by the increasing popularity of laptops and tablets, the rapid expansion of the IT industry, and the digitization of the public sector. However, the market faces challenges such as the rising concern over e-waste and the short lifespan of IT hardware devices. Despite these challenges, the demand for IT hardware has surged due to the adoption of remote work and distance learning models during the COVID-19 pandemic. Market trends indicate that the rapid growth of the IT industry, particularly in areas such as cloud computing, big data analytics, artificial intelligence (AI), machine learning (ML), and Internet of Things (IoT), is expected to continue driving the IT hardware market. The ongoing advancements in IT hardware and the need for upgraded hardware to support emerging technologies like 5G networks, edge computing, and quantum computing also contribute to market growth. The IT hardware market is highly competitive, with major players like HP Inc., Samsung Electronics Co. Ltd., Intel Corporation, Dell Technologies Inc., and Acer Inc. adopting strategies such as partnerships and acquisitions to enhance their product offerings and gain a competitive advantage.
